Improved performance when machining unstable or interrupted cuts
The combination of a CVD-coated surface and a tough carbide substrate in this grade was chosen to withstand low cutting-speed strategies and heavy interruption. The coating reduces adhesion and protects the cutting edge from thermal and abrasive wear while the substrate absorbs impacts, which results in more consistent edge life under variable conditions. As an indexable insert, the component enables fast tip changes, reducing non-productive time and maintaining machining stability when interruptions or vibration occur.
Predictable fit and secure clamping for stable results
Produced to the ISO DNMG form, the insert matches standard holders when the seat geometry, relief angle and tolerances correspond; the cylindrical hole aids positive location and repeatable clamping. The specified relief angle of 0° and the rhombic 55° geometry contribute to predictable cutting forces, helping to reduce chatter in less rigid set-ups. Clear compatibility between insert and holder simplifies process planning and avoids unexpected fit issues during tool changes.
Lower cost per part through longer edge life and robust edge geometry
The T9235 grade is formulated for toughness rather than maximum speed, making it suitable for steels and unstable cutting. The 0.4 mm corner radius increases edge strength and resistance to chipping, which reduces frequent indexings and part rework. Together, coating and substrate selection improve wear behaviour and help to lower the effective tooling cost by extending service intervals and maintaining surface quality across interrupted turning cycles.
Practical guidance for integration into production
For reliable results, match the insert’s double-sided chipbreaker and grade to the workpiece material and the cycle type (roughing vs finishing). Use a holder rated for DNMG 55° geometry and ensure secure clamping with correct torque on a compatible screw and clamp system. Typical applications include external and internal turning of steels where process instability or interrupted cuts are expected; selecting the right feed and cutting speed for a tougher grade will deliver steadier performance and fewer unscheduled stops.

Facts
- Size: 15 mm
- Thickness: 4.76 mm
- Corner radius: 0.4 mm
- Cutting angle: 55°
- Relief angle: 0°
Special features
- Material: carbide
- Coating: CVD-coated
- Grade: T9235
- Shape: rhombic (DNMG)
- Chipbreaker: double-sided
- Hole style: cylindrical hole
- Application: turning (external and internal)
- Model series: ISO turning inserts
FAQ
What materials is this insert designed for?
The DNMG150404 T9235 insert is engineered primarily for steel machining; the T9235 carbide grade emphasises toughness for interrupted cuts and unstable turning operations.
How does the chipbreaker affect cutting?
The double-sided chipbreaker on this indexable insert improves chip control for varying depths of cut and helps maintain consistent surface quality during external and internal turning.
Is this insert compatible with standard DNMG holders?
Yes — the DNMG150404 conforms to ISO DNMG geometry; compatibility depends on holder form, relief, tolerance class and clamping style, and the insert’s cylindrical hole aids repeatable seating.
What advantages does the CVD coating provide?
The CVD-coated layer enhances flank and crater wear resistance and reduces adhesion at the cutting edge, which is particularly beneficial at lower cutting speeds and in unstable machining conditions.
